Is the size of C “int” 2 bytes or 4 bytes?
...
I know it's equal to sizeof(int). The size of an int is really compiler dependent. Back in the day, when processors were 16 bit, an int was 2 bytes. Nowadays, it's most often 4 bytes on a 32-bit as well as 64-bit systems.

Python 3 turn range to a list
...
You can just construct a list from the range object:
my_list = list(range(1, 1001))

Why do you use typedef when declaring an enum in C++?
...
In C, declaring your enum the first way allows you to use it like so:
TokenType my_type;
If you use the second style, you'll be forced to declare your variable like this:
enum TokenType my_type;
